Azad meets Sonia Gandhi
|
Briefs her on political situation in State
|
NEW DELHI:
Amid growing differences between the ruling coalition partners Congress and PDP, Jammu and Kashmir Chief Minister Ghulam Nabi Azad on Saturday met Congress president Sonia Gandhi and apprised her of the political situation in the State.
Mr. Azad briefed her about the State Congress leaders stand over the PDP's tirade against the alliance partner, which has grown manifolds after PDP's defeat in the Assembly byelections held in April this year, party sources said. The PDP has been accusing the ruling alliance partner, Congress, of supporting its rival candidates from all the three Assembly seats Patan, Sangrama and a seat from Kupwara district as the party lost two of the three.
